Hyuganoside IV

Taxonomy Organic oxygen compounds > Organooxygen compounds > Carbohydrates and carbohydrate conjugates > Glycosyl compounds > Phenolic glycosides
IUPAC Name 3-[(2R,3S)-3-hydroxy-2-(2-hydroxypropan-2-yl)-4-[(2S,3R,4S,5S,6R)-3,4,5-trihydroxy-6-(hydroxymethyl)oxan-2-yl]oxy-2,3-dihydro-1-benzofuran-5-yl]propanoic acid

Molecular Formula C20H28O11
Molecular Weight 444.40 g/mol
Exact Mass 444.16316171 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 186.00 Ų
XlogP -1.00
Atomic LogP (AlogP) -1.55
H-Bond Acceptor 10
H-Bond Donor 7
Rotatable Bonds 7
